Epublibre is one of the most prominent digital communities dedicated to the curation, layout, and free distribution of high-quality digital books (ebooks) in the Spanish language. Operating under the slogan "más libros, más libres" (more books, more free), it has established itself as a cornerstone for digital literature enthusiasts by focusing on the meticulous formatting of files rather than just volume. The Core Philosophy of Epublibre

The platform is built on the principle of collective collaboration. Unlike automated repositories, Epublibre relies on a dedicated community of editors and proofreaders who work together to:

Ensure Quality: Each book undergoes a rigorous layout process to ensure it is compatible with modern e-readers and maintains professional typographical standards.

Preserve Metadata: Books are cataloged with extensive metadata, making them easily searchable by genre, author, and series.

Promote Literacy: By providing free access to literature, the platform aims to break down economic barriers to education and culture. Distinguishing Features

While many sites offer free ebooks, Epublibre is often cited as a top resource due to several unique factors:

Magnet Links: The site primarily uses magnet links and Torrent technology for downloads, which ensures that popular titles remain available even if centralized servers face issues.

Meticulous Layouts: The files (predominantly in .epub format) are known for being "clean," with optimized tables of contents, high-resolution covers, and corrected OCR errors. elublibre

Community Reviews: Users can rate and comment on the quality of a specific layout, helping the community identify which versions of a book are the most polished. Popularity and Comparison

Digital Rights Management (DRM) is the bane of e-book users. It prevents you from lending a book to a friend, converting it to read on a different device, or backing it up on your hard drive. The files found on Elublibre are almost always DRM-free, giving the user true ownership of the file.
